XML (eXtensible Markup Language — расширяемый язык разметки) — это язык программирования для создания логической структуры данных, их хранения и передачи в виде, удобном и для компьютера, и для человека. Отличается простотой синтаксиса и универсальностью.Dec 17, 2021
Поскольку XML является подмножеством языка SGML, то он унаследовал разработанный для SGML язык Document Type Definition ( DTD ). Позднее были разработаны и другие языки схем, наиболее известны из которых XML Schema, RELAX NG . Для решения задачи преобразования документа XML в другую схему или другой формат предназначен язык XSLT .
По своей структуре документ в формате XML представляет дерево элементов. Некоторые такие элементы как и в случае с HTML имеют свои дополнительные атрибуты и могут содержать какие-то значения. К примеру в строке: value, являются отрывающими и закрывающими тегами всей строки.
Благодаря такой совместимости XML является основой одной из самых популярных технологий обмена данными. Учитывайте при работе следующее: HTML нельзя использовать вместо XML. Однако XML-данные можно заключать в HTML-теги и отображать на веб-страницах. Возможности HTML ограничены предопределенным набором тегов, общим для всех пользователей.
Таким образом, для XML более предпочтительны традиционные системы БД. Интеграция традиционных БД и форматов. XML-документы поддерживают все типы данных: классический (текст, числа), мультимедиа (звуки), активные форматы (Java-апплеты, активные х-компоненты).
XML, в переводе с англ eXtensible Markup Language — расширяемый язык разметки. Используется для хранения и передачи данных. Так что увидеть его можно не только в API, но и в коде. Этот формат рекомендован Консорциумом Всемирной паутины (W3C), поэтому он часто используется для передачи данных по API.
Разница между XML и HTML XML не является заменой HTML. Они предназначены для решения разных задач: XML решает задачу хранения и транспортировки данных, фокусируясь на том, что такое эти самые данные, HTML же решает задачу отображения данных, фокусируясь на том, как эти данные выглядят.
XML (Extensible Markup Language) – это расширяемый язык разметки текстовых документов, рекомендованный Консорциумом Всемирной паутины. XML называется расширяемым языком потому, что разработчик может формировать собственную разметку, расширять ее под свои требования, ограничиваясь лишь заданным синтаксисом.
XML облегчает компьютеру задачу создания и чтения данных, обеспечивая при этом однозначность их структуры. XML позволяет избежать распространенных ошибок ...
XML — расширяемый язык разметки, который применяется для хранения и транспортировки информации. XML довольно сильно похож на HTML, но его теги не имеют ...
by КВ Беседина · 2016 · Cited by 1 — eXtensible Markup Language (XML) - это язык разметки документов, предназначенный для хранения структурированных данных, обмена информацией между программами, а ...
Что такое XML и JSON. Их особенности. · Весь XML документ должен иметь корневой элемент. · Все теги должны быть закрыты (либо самозакрывающийся ...
Как открыть XML-документ – особенности работы с XML-файлами ... Файл с расширением .xml является файлом Extensible Markup Language (XML). Это ...
Важной особенностью XML также является применение так называемых пространств имён (namespace). Правильно построенные и действительные документы ...
Что значит термин XML. Полное описание значения и применения. ✓ Словарь интернет-маркетинга от iMedia Solutions.
На многих предприятиях и по сей день используют старые версии MS Office, делая это не столь по привычке, сколько из-за сложности внедрения новых программных ...
XML не предназначен для осуществления каких-либо действий, в том числе, для показа информации на ... Отметим некоторые синтаксические особенности языка XML.